The Speaker of the Akwa Ibom State 6th House of Assembly, Rt. Hon (Barr) Onofiok Luke has stressed that the interest of the current administration is to provide visible dividends of democracy to the masses.
Barr Luke said this yesterday in Uyo during a courtesy call on him by Friends of Udom Emmanuel on Facebook, a famous sociopolitical group which was at the forefront in support of the Udom Emmanuel 2015 gubernatorial bid in the state.
Addressing the group, the speaker said the government is interested in, and committed to repaying the Akwa Ibom citizenry for for the mandate they gave to him at the polls.
He reminded that sometime last year during a gathering of youth in the state, the state governor, Deacon Udom Emmanuel had given a commitment of going into a formal contract with the youth, signed to enumerate the things he (the governor) is going to do for youths in the state, adding that the said contract will also demand the commitment of youths to shun cultism, kidnapping and other social vices, as well as their support to the government to help it succeed, while the government will in return support them to realise their visions and goals in life.
By way of ensuring this, according to the speaker, the government is going to create an enabling environment for those who have not been in school for them to get into school and acquire academic qualifications in their choice fields. While those who cannot go to school but have skills, he said, will be assisted to development their skills and use same to earn a living. For the unemployed graduates the speaker pleaded for their understanding and patience, considering the fact that unemployment is a global phenomenon and not perculiar to Nigeria or Akwa Ibom alone. He however assured that the government is making frantic efforts to ensure a visible reduction in the rate of unemployment, with particular mention of the power sector training, that of ICT and others as stark evidence in this regard, which he said, the government has outlined for the youth, women and the entire strata of the state.
